Structural Engineering Fundamentals

Essential calculations for safe and efficient structural design:

Beam Stiffness Formula

I = (b × d³) / 12

δ = (5 × w × L⁴) / (384 × E × I)

Where:
b = width, d = depth, L = length
w = uniform load, E = modulus of elasticity
I = moment of inertia, δ = deflection

Beam Analysis

Determines deflection, bending moments, and shear forces for structural members under load.

Load Calculations

Combines dead loads (permanent) and live loads (temporary) with safety factors for design.

Foundation Design

Ensures structural loads are properly transferred to the ground without exceeding soil capacity.

Best Practices for Structural Design

  1. Always cross-verify manual and software calculations
  2. Include 15-20% safety margin in initial designs
  3. Update calculations with site-specific data
  4. Use BIM integration for collaborative workflows
  5. Consider both serviceability and ultimate limit states
